Vibrato From the 50s and 60s!
The Killer V was inspired by some really cool and unique amplifiers built in California, USA, during the 50s and 60s that featured a very special, authentic pitch-shifting vibrato circuit.
With great attention to detail, Crazy Tube Circuits replicated the behavior, tone, and playing feel of the preamp, phase inverter, power amp, and the compression/sag of the tube rectification in these designs. By using fully analog JFET technology and an internal voltage multiplier for high headroom and ultimate tube tone, they succeeded in faithfully reproducing not only the overdrive sounds but also the clean tones with low gain of these amps.
The most important part was recreating the vibrato effect. A fully analog LFO was used to drive two discrete phase-shift modulation stages, producing a pitch modulation effect reminiscent of the original. This effect enhances the three-dimensional sound image and musical feel. As with most original designs, the option was added to blend the dry (unmodulated) signal in parallel with the wet (modulated) signal, allowing for swirling phaser/vibe sounds.
Features
- Pitch Shifter/Vibrato Pedal
- Amp Section with 2-Band Equalizer
- 3 Voicings: Bright, Normal, and Mellow
- Switchable Vibrato with Depth and Speed Controls
- Selectable True or Buffered Bypass
